Design of expression cassettes using the cry1Ba1 gene for potato (Solanum tuberosum L.) varieties

2019 
The most serious insect pest problem in the potato crop in Colombia is the lepidopteran Tecia solanivora , which causes significant economic losses. In this work, expression cassettes were designed based on the cry1Ba1 gene of Bacillus thuringiensis that could confer resistance to T. solanivora for the Pastusa Suprema variety. The elements of the designed expression cassettes were selected through an analysis of scientific literature and patent databases. The main factors that affect the design of this type of cassettes are: proteolytic activation of the Cry1Ba1 protoxin, modification of codonic use, polyadenylation signals and cryptic splicing sites. A tissue specific patatine promoter was used to reduce potential biosecurity risks. The analysis of freedom to operate suggests that the commercial use of expression cassettes designed in transgenic potato plants does not affect the rights of third parties in the territory of Colombia.
